St. Eugene Congregation
St. Eugene Congregation is a church in Village of Fox Point, Milwaukee, Wisconsin which is located on North Port Washington Road. St. Eugene Congregation is situated nearby to the sports venue Wisconsin Athletic Club, as well as near the town hall Village of River Hills Village Hall.- Type: Church
- Denomination: Roman Catholic
- Address: 7600 North Port Washington Road, Fox Point, WI 53217

Lynden Sculpture Garden
Garden
Lynden Sculpture Garden is a 40-acre outdoor sculpture park located at 2145 West Brown Deer Road in Milwaukee, Wisconsin in Milwaukee County. Formerly the estate of Harry Lynde Bradley and Margaret Blakney Bradley, Lynden is home to the collection of more than 50 monumental sculptures collected by Margaret Bradley between 1962 and 1978. Lynden Sculpture Garden is situated 2 miles northwest of St. Eugene Congregation.

Albert and Edith Adelman House
House
Photo: Freekee, Public domain.
The Albert and Edith Adelman House is a mid-scale home in Fox Point, Wisconsin designed by Frank Lloyd Wright and built in 1948. Albert "Ollie" Adelman and wife Edith had three young sons in 1948 when Ollie asked Frank Lloyd Wright to design a home for the family on his lot at Fox Point. Albert and Edith Adelman House is situated 1 mile southeast of St. Eugene Congregation.

Fox Point
Village
Fox Point is a village in Milwaukee County, Wisconsin, United States. The population was 6,934 at the 2020 census. Located on the western shore of Lake Michigan, Fox Point is one of the North Shore suburbs of the Milwaukee metropolitan area.
